I love the Easter season. We have the opportunity to
celebrate and rejoice that Jesus has risen from the
dead, thus making eternal life possible for us. What an
amazing gift we have been given! But we also listen to
the stories of the early Church in the Acts of the
Apostles. Last week we heard that the community of
believers was of one mind and one heart, uniting them
in their common mission to make the Risen Lord known
to others. In the upcoming weeks we will hear stories
about Peter and John healing the infirmed and
baptizing thousands. Not having any gold or silver,
these disciples know they had only one thing to offer
the people they met: their faith. As they shared their
faith with countless others, people begin to meet Jesus
through them. People begin to hunger for the life and
hope that comes from faith in Jesus. As disciples of
Jesus in 2018, you and I are called to imitate Peter and
John by sharing our faith with others. What does the
resurrection of Jesus mean to you? Are you willing to
share that meaning with other members of your family?
With people in your neighborhood? With people at
work or at school? It can be done with your words or
with your deeds. Let us boldly proclaim to the world
that Jesus’ death and resurrection does make a
difference in our lives…..and we are proud to share that
difference with others.

Substance Abuse & Maine Drug Overdose
Substance use has a deep impact in our communities,
throughout Maine and our nation. More than one person
a day loses his/her life to a drug overdose in Maine.
There is no discrimination in this issue. People and
families from all walks of life are struggling and dealing
with substance use and the loss of loved ones.
Please join community and interfaith leaders
WEDNESDAY, APRIL 25 at 6:30 pm at St. John's
Church, Bangor in a service for all those affected by
the devastating impact of opioids in our community,
including first responders and law enforcement, family
members, and healthcare providers who experience the
impact first hand. Together, we will pray for healing
and an end to this epidemic.

Room at the Inn: A wonderful gift that gives twice! The
vision and dream of Saint Joseph Parish is to support one
bed at the Emmaus Homeless Shelter each day of the
whole year with a donation in honor of one particular
person. By making a contribution in the name of your
loved one, someone in your local community will sleep in a
warm, safe bed for the night. “It is in giving that we
receive.” Donations honoring your loved one may be made
through the Saint Joseph Parish Office (667-2342).
